Check serial number before buying

I am buying a used imac. Can I check using the serial number if it is stolen?

Apple doesn't keep records of stolen Macs.


You should make sure the Mac was prepared for sale according to this Apple document: What to do before you sell, give away, or trade in your Mac - Apple Support. If it isn't prepared that way stay away from it.


Consider getting a refurbished Mac from Apple or OWC (MacSales.com). Those are the only two sources I'd purchase a used Mac from.

NEVER EVER buy a used from from a source such as E-Bay, Marketplace, Craigslist, your local newspaper. ONLY purchase a used Mac from a reputable source such as Macsales.com or buy an Apple refurbished Mac directly from Apple. When you buy used these more often than not tend to be nothing but trouble, you have no idea what you are buying and in most situations the seller has not properly prepared the Mac for resale which means you simply inherit a huge mess!
